EventsLocationsUnited StatesSocial & Nightlife3rd Annual Marous Car Show
Marous Brothers Construction
36933 Vine Street, 44094, Willoughby, OH, United States
View Map
Marous Brothers Construction
36933 Vine Street, 44094, Willoughby, OH, United States